quartz.net相关内容

是否可以将2周的周期表示为由Quartz实现的CRON表达式?

自2014年1月1日起,2周的周期会产生以下时间表: 1月14日 1月28日 2月11日 2月25日 3月11日 $ b 3月25日 4月8日 4月22日 5月20日 等... 这不是一个空闲的问题。一些公司的工资周期恰好为2周,这意味着他们每年有26个工资周期,而不是每月支付两次的公司,而不是每两周一次。我想知道我是否可以使用CRON表达式表达这样的公司的工资 ..
发布时间:2017-01-13 21:49:57 Linux/Unix

在Quartz.Net中为BiWeekly作业配置CronString

如何为Quartz.Net作业调度程序配置以下作业的CronString: 作业应在星期一上午12:00在BiWeekly上运行。 例如: code> 1st Run => 2012年11月19日[星期一] 12:00 AM 第二次运行=> 2012年12月03日[星期一] 12:00 AM 第三次运行=> 2012年12月17日[星期一] 12:00 AM ..
发布时间:2017-01-13 20:17:10 Linux/Unix

Cron表达式每45分钟执行一次

我想要一个cron表达式,每45分钟触发一次。 根据文档,我创建了 0 0/45 * *?表达式。 但它会以12:00,12:45,13:00,13:45,14:00的模式被解雇。 但我期望和想要的是在12:00,12:45,13:30,14:15被解雇。 我缺少什么? 解决方案 Cron不是为了解决这些问题。它定义确切的日期和时间,触发器必须触发,而不是间隔。使用 ..
发布时间:2017-01-13 19:27:37 Linux/Unix

如何添加作业与触发器运行Quartz.Net调度程序实例而不重新启动服务器?

是否可以在不重新启动服务器的情况下为运行Quartz.NET调度程序实例添加具有触发器的作业? 解决方案 使用ADOJobStore的实现是使用一个自定义表来存储作业,并创建一个继承自ISchedulerPlugin和IJob的类,以自动为作业创建计划。 您的配置将如下所示: ..
发布时间:2016-10-11 10:34:54 C#/.NET

无法保存任何东西到Quartz.net结结实实店

只是Quartz.Net开始了。所以,请不要介意的菜鸟问题。 我已搜查SO但显然,我不能找人面临同样的问题。我使用MySQL我Quartz.Net ADO店 。我能够成功运行服务,也使用调度火的工作。但没有获得登录到数据库。我检查,如果DB是越来越被使用虚假密码拿起和计划程序服务将无法启动。所以店里正在由服务选取但不被记录其被解雇的就业机会。我不知道为什么。 这是我的计划程序服务的属 ..
发布时间:2016-10-03 22:13:41 C#/.NET

验证多线程C#失败

我目前正在写一个Web应用程序提供了一些数据库操作。该系统还需要与不同databases.The问题工作能力是在数据库中的某些字段必须从一个RESTful API数据进行更新。要执行这些更新,我用一个Quartz.NET时间表,使一个工作,每一个需要updated.This工作检查是否需要更新相关的数据库表。如果是的话,它就会从REST的服务的信息。当我不使用多线程,有与访问REST-serivc ..
发布时间:2016-10-03 21:56:29 C#/.NET

GetNextFireTimeUtc()而触发发生在futre返回null

我想删除所有已过期,因为Quartz.NET时,它面临着一个永远不会被解雇触发崩溃的触发因素。所以,我想知道我的触发下一次火一次,如果他们没有任何的,那么他们是过期的,应予删除。 但是现在我看到,即使是触发是在未来返回空下届火时间: 字符串表达式=“0 26 13 17 10 2015年?” 的DateTimeOffset? nextFireTimeUtc = TriggerBuilde ..
发布时间:2016-10-01 20:55:24 C#/.NET

呼叫调度与ScheduleJobs

我一直在试图找出如何调用内Quartz.Net的ScheduleJobs方法,而是奋力打造它的预期正确的参数。 下面是我已经试过: IJobDetail的JobDetail = JobBuilder.Create<的ReportJob>() .WithIdentity(“theJob”) .Build( ); ITrigger everydayTrigger = ..
发布时间:2016-10-01 19:42:12 C#/.NET

Quartz.NET远程 - 调度已经存在

我创建一个使用Quartz.NET,其中利用Windows服务中的应用程序。还有用ASP.NET编写的,一个管理后台,管理员可以增加就业机会和监控调度的状态。当用户登录 - 但是我有与ASP.NET后端的问题 连接在Global.asax文件中,这似乎是在第一次工作取得主仪表板,它工作正常。问题是,当用户点击到不同的页面,它接着说调度“schedService'已经存在。 下面是我的W ..
发布时间:2016-10-01 01:04:33 C#/.NET

Quartz.Net初始化项目

我是新来Quartz.Net,我一直在关注的本教程的做我的第一份工作。 我也跟着每一步,从零3次开始,但我不能让这个工作。 当我运行Visual Studio中的项目中,我得到了CMD此消息: 失败:无法加载文件或组装:“HelloWorldDotNet,版本= 1.0.0.0,文化=中性公钥= null或它的一个依赖。该系统找不到指定的文件。 在Visual Stud ..
发布时间:2016-10-01 00:56:49 C#/.NET

处理JobExecutionException在Quartz.net

可能是一个愚蠢的问题......但在这里不用反正... 我已经建立了石英,并可以安排工作,我可以确认,工作( 。实现IJob接口)正在 看着网站上的文档(教程的第三课): 这是你被允许从执行方法抛出异常的唯一类型是 JobExecutionException 。 我想,当发生异常,我还没有明确的处理,那么就应该抛出一个JobExecutionException,这样我就可以 ..
发布时间:2016-09-29 11:36:50 C#/.NET

Quartz.NET - 不应该这个单元测试通过了吗?

此问题是这一有关,但保持更一般的,可以独立处理。 编辑:石英版本V2.0.1是 从我的理解,下面的单元测试应该通过: [测试] 公共无效测试(){ //运行的每一个第一天每月14:00 CronExpression表达式=新CronExpression(“0 0 14 1 *?”); // TimeZoneInfo.Local = {(UTC + 01:00)阿姆斯特 ..
发布时间:2016-09-26 23:07:57 C#/.NET

Quartz.NET实现不使用教程不合拍

我试图使用本教程 使用Quartz; 使用Quartz.Impl; //构造调度工厂 ISchedulerFactory schedFact =新StdSchedulerFactory(); //获取调度 IScheduler章附表= schedFact.GetScheduler(); sched.Start(); //构建作业信息 的JobDetail的J ..
发布时间:2016-09-22 20:09:54 C#/.NET

哪里是Quartz.NET配置文件的文档?

我无法在语法Quartz.NET配置文件的任何地方找到文档。我想了解 配置服务本身 通过XML插件调度配置工作。 我见过很多例子,但我我想找一个明确的语法文件,显示我所有的我的选择。 解决方案 我有一个时间赫克发现信息上的配置格式为好。原来, Quartz.Net源包含一个很好的样本 App.config中文件中的 SRC / Quartz.Examples 。它看起来像 ..
发布时间:2016-09-22 19:36:57 C#/.NET

Quartz.NET - 使用/ cron的理解基于触发器和时区/夏令时(夏令时间)

有关为例缘故让使用下面的cron表达式:“0 0 1 14 *”结果 - >每月在14:00第一天火。 我用石英CronScheduleBuilder打造expession,但是这是不相关的。 我的本地时区为UTC +01:00和夏季(今年)开始于2013年3月31日凌晨2点,其中时间调整为3:00 当我安排新利用所提出的触发器上可以说,2013年2月20日工作,石英计算Sys ..
发布时间:2016-09-20 09:01:10 C#/.NET